If the diameter of a sphere is 10 cm, what is its volume? (2023)
Step 1: Identify the diameter of the sphere, which is given as 10 cm.
Step 2: Calculate the radius of the sphere by dividing the diameter by 2. So, radius r = 10 cm / 2 = 5 cm.
Step 3: Use the formula for the volume of a sphere, which is V = (4/3)πr³.
Step 4: Substitute the radius into the formula. So, V = (4/3)π(5)³.
Step 5: Calculate (5)³, which is 5 * 5 * 5 = 125.
Step 6: Now substitute this value back into the volume formula: V = (4/3)π(125).
Step 7: Multiply (4/3) by 125 to get (500/3). So, V = (500/3)π cm³.
Step 8: The final answer for the volume of the sphere is (500/3)π cm³.
